School board approves naming Glenvar High baseball field after Larry Wood

The Roanoke County School Board held a public meeting that included a closed session to discuss a student matter, approved the naming of the Glenvar High School baseball field after longtime coach and teacher Larry Wood, and accepted two VDOE Security Equipment Grants totaling $101,648 with a required local match of $25,412. The board also approved consent agenda items including personnel changes, financial reports, policy updates, and summer school calendars.

School board to discuss $300K GO TEC grant, $200K donation, and surplus property sale

The Roanoke County School Board will hear updates on major construction projects at WE Cundiff Elementary, Glen Cove Elementary, and RCCTC, and discuss minor capital projects. Staff will present a proposal to declare 0.4 acres on Ranchcrest Dr. as surplus for potential sale. The board will also consider accepting a $200,000 donation from Alro Steel Foundation for the Burton Center and a $300,000 GO Virginia grant for career labs at two middle schools.

School Board approves $49,500 feasibility study for alternative education programs

The Roanoke County School Board is discussing the expansion of specialized special education and alternative education resources to reduce private day school costs. The board approved a study to evaluate several property options, including the Burton Center and Cove Rd property, for these programs.

School Board finalizes 2025-2026 budget with revised state and county revenue

The Roanoke County School Board will hold its fifth and final budget work session to review updated revenue figures from the state budget signed May 2 and the county's final revenue-sharing agreement from April 8. The session will discuss recommended expenditure adjustments before the board formally approves a revised budget at its May 22 regular meeting. The revision will then be incorporated into the county's second reading of the original budget ordinance on May 27.

School board holds third budget work session for 2025-2026

The Roanoke County School Board is meeting for its third budget work session to discuss revenue and benefits updates for the 2025-2026 annual budget. The board will also hear information on naming the William Byrd High School softball field in honor of Coach Greg Barton, receive updates on major construction projects at Glen Cove Elementary, WE Cundiff Elementary, and the Career and Technology Center, consider designating a tax parcel at 6426 Merriman Road as surplus property for sale, and review redistricting plans for Burlington Elementary to Mountain View Elementary.

School board holds public hearing on 2025-2026 budget

The Roanoke County School Board held a public hearing on the 2025-2026 annual budget, as required by state law before approval. The board also approved a consent agenda including personnel changes, summer school calendars, acceptance of $79,726.55 in unbudgeted grants, and a budget ordinance update seeking a $1.0 million increase in debt and fund transfers. A closed session was held to discuss personnel and student matters.

School Board elects new chair, approves 2025 meeting schedule

The Roanoke County School Board held its annual reorganization meeting, electing Shelley Clemons as Chair and approving the 2025 meeting dates, places, and times. The board also appointed committee members, a Clerk and Deputy Clerk, and went into closed session for legal consultation. Information items included updates on major construction projects, cell tower leasing discussions, a new policy on athletic directors and coaching assignments, and acceptance of several unbudgeted grants.
